Pd2Sm2 is an intermetallic compound composed of palladium and samarium, belonging to the rare-earth metallic material family. This material is primarily of research and development interest rather than widely commercialized, with potential applications in advanced electronic and magnetic device applications where rare-earth metallics provide unique functional properties. The compound's properties make it a candidate for specialized applications requiring the combined characteristics of palladium's catalytic and electronic properties with samarium's rare-earth magnetic contributions.
